Description
Understanding Biblical Theology: A Comparative Approach This book provides an in-depth examination and comparison of the five major schools of thought regarding biblical theology. It explores how these approaches intersect with historical and theological perspectives, offering a nuanced understanding of this complex subject. The text delves into each approach through the lens of a contemporary scholar who champions it, providing readers with a clear appreciation for the strengths and weaknesses of each method. By examining Biblical Theology as Historical Description, History of Redemption, Worldview-Story, Canonical Approach, and Theological Construction, readers can gain a deeper understanding of how these approaches inform our study of the Bible.
